Transaction 91c45ff0980c4fee60ede46ff52d769a232e67d404b107f4f97f665adc031b79
3 Input
2 Outputs
- 91c45ff0980c4fee60ede46ff52d769a232e67d404b107f4f97f665adc031b79:0
- 91c45ff0980c4fee60ede46ff52d769a232e67d404b107f4f97f665adc031b79:1
value 2274829
address 12QfoTXegcWJUstEZ4fcakM6AqW1hYVc7Q
value 998559
address 1ESGAUKSLohSSrtskDVsGLR1AMF7aCU9ec